回 帖 发 新 帖 刷新版面

主题:监视注册表的问题!

最近小弟在编写监视注册表的程序,出现了以下问题,希望哪位高手可以帮忙!
    一、如何监视整个注册表?
    监视注册表时需要设置RootKey,如果设置RootKey为六大键之一时只能监视一个主键及其子键;如果设置RootKey:=  HKey_LOCAL_MACHINE or
            HKEY_CLASSES_ROOT or
            HKEY_CURRENT_USER or
             HKEY_USERS; 则只能监视到HKEY_CURRENT_USER 和HKEY_USERS的变化,希望哪位高手能指点一下!
    二、如何返回被修改的注册表项?
    如何返回哪个主键及具体子键变化了?

回复列表 (共1个回复)

沙发

设一个时间片如2秒钟,去相应的注册键取出值进行对比,不一样就表示修改了。

我来回复

您尚未登录,请登录后再回复。点此登录或注册